ACCIDENTS NEWS
- ➤ A 13-year-old girl was hospitalized with potential neck and back injuries after being hit by a car in Spokane Valley, remaining conscious and alert. The Spokesman-Review
CRIME NEWS
- ➤ Two individuals were apprehended following a high-speed pursuit in Spokane Valley that began with a welfare check and concluded with the suspects crashing into a deputy’s patrol car. KHQ
GOVERNMENT NEWS
- ➤ Mann-Grandstaff VA Medical Center in Spokane lays off 12 workers due to federal workforce reduction efforts; a federal judge's ruling suggests the firings may be illegal. The Spokesman-Review
SPORTS NEWS
- ➤ Ridgeline's girls basketball team was eliminated in the State 3A opening round by Bellevue, while Central Valley and other teams advanced in their respective divisions. The Spokesman-Review
